Essential knowledge for car modification

Car modification has become a popular trend among car enthusiasts. It allows car owners to customize their vehicles to their liking, enhancing their performance and appearance. However, car modification can also be dangerous if not done correctly. In this article, we will provide you with essential knowledge and tips on how to modify your car safely and effectively.

I. Understanding the Basics of Car Modification

Car modification involves altering a car\'s original parts or adding aftermarket parts to enhance its performance, appearance, or both. Before modifying your car, it is essential to understand the basics of car modification. You should know the different types of modifications, their benefits, and their potential risks.

For example, engine modifications can increase horsepower and torque, but they can also put a strain on the car\'s components and decrease its longevity. Suspension modifications can improve handling, but they can also affect ride comfort and safety. Body modifications can enhance appearance, but they can also increase drag and decrease aerodynamics.

II. Planning Your Car Modification

Planning is critical when it comes to car modification. Before making any changes to your car, you should have a clear idea of what you want to achieve. You should also set a budget and prioritize your modifications.

For example, if you want to improve your car\'s performance, you should focus on engine modifications first. If you want to enhance its appearance, you should consider body modifications. It is also essential to research the parts you need and their compatibility with your car.

III. Choosing the Right Parts

Choosing the right parts is crucial for safe and effective car modification. You should avoid cheap and low-quality parts, as they can compromise your car\'s performance and safety. Instead, opt for reputable brands and high-quality parts that are specifically designed for your car\'s make and model.

For example, if you want to upgrade your car\'s brakes, you should choose brake components that are designed for your car\'s weight and performance capabilities. If you want to improve your car\'s handling, you should choose suspension components that are compatible with your car\'s chassis and geometry.

IV. Installation and Maintenance

Proper installation and maintenance are essential for safe and effective car modification. You should follow the manufacturer\'s instructions and seek professional help if necessary. You should also perform regular maintenance to ensure that your modified car is in good condition.

For example, if you install a new exhaust system, you should ensure that it is properly secured and does not leak. You should also clean and maintain your air filter regularly to ensure that your engine receives clean air.

V. Safety Considerations

Safety should always be a top priority when it comes to car modification. You should ensure that your modifications do not compromise your car\'s safety features, such as airbags and seat belts. You should also consider the potential risks of your modifications and take appropriate measures to mitigate them.

For example, if you install a roll cage, you should ensure that it does not interfere with your car\'s airbag deployment. If you install a turbocharger, you should ensure that your engine can handle the increased boost pressure.

Car modification can be a rewarding experience if done safely and effectively. By following the essential knowledge and tips provided in this article, you can customize your car to your liking without compromising its performance and safety. Remember to plan your modifications, choose the right parts, install and maintain them properly, and prioritize safety at all times.

Top 5 recommended car modification parts

As a car enthusiast, you might be looking for ways to upgrade your car\'s performance. Car modification parts can help you achieve that goal. However, with so many options available in the market, it can be overwhelming to decide which parts to choose.

In this article, we will discuss the top 5 car modification parts that you should consider upgrading your car\'s performance. These parts have been recommended by experts and have been tried and tested by car enthusiasts.

1. Air Intake System

The air intake system is responsible for delivering air to the engine. Upgrading this system can improve your car\'s horsepower and torque. The stock air intake system is designed to be quiet and efficient, but it restricts the airflow to the engine.

Replacing the stock air intake system with an aftermarket one can increase the airflow to the engine, resulting in improved performance. The aftermarket air intake systems are designed to be less restrictive and have larger filters, which allow more air to enter the engine.

2. Exhaust System

The exhaust system is responsible for releasing the exhaust gases from the engine. Upgrading this system can improve your car\'s horsepower and torque, as well as give your car a better sound.

The stock exhaust system is designed to be quiet and efficient, but it restricts the flow of exhaust gases. Replacing the stock exhaust system with an aftermarket one can increase the flow of exhaust gases, resulting in improved performance. The aftermarket exhaust systems are designed to be less restrictive and have larger pipes, which allow more exhaust gases to exit the engine.

3. Suspension System

The suspension system is responsible for keeping your car\'s wheels in contact with the road. Upgrading this system can improve your car\'s handling and stability.

The stock suspension system is designed to provide a comfortable ride, but it can be soft and unstable during high-speed driving. Upgrading the suspension system with aftermarket parts can improve your car\'s handling and stability, especially during cornering and high-speed driving. The aftermarket suspension systems are designed to be stiffer and have better shock absorbers, which provide better handling and stability.

4. ECU Tuning

The Engine Control Unit (ECU) is responsible for controlling the engine\'s performance. Upgrading the ECU can improve your car\'s horsepower and torque, as well as improve its fuel efficiency.

The stock ECU is designed to provide a balance between performance and fuel efficiency, but it can be limiting for car enthusiasts who want more performance. Upgrading the ECU with an aftermarket one can improve your car\'s performance by adjusting the engine\'s parameters, such as fuel injection, ignition timing, and turbo boost pressure. The aftermarket ECUs are designed to provide more control over the engine\'s performance, resulting in improved performance and fuel efficiency.

5. Brake System

The brake system is responsible for stopping your car. Upgrading this system can improve your car\'s stopping power and reduce its stopping distance.

The stock brake system is designed to provide a balance between stopping power and cost, but it can be limiting for car enthusiasts who want more stopping power. Upgrading the brake system with aftermarket parts can improve your car\'s stopping power and reduce its stopping distance. The aftermarket brake systems are designed to have larger brake pads, rotors, and calipers, which provide more stopping power and reduce the stopping distance.

Upgrading your car\'s performance with these recommended modification parts can improve your car\'s horsepower, torque, handling, stability, fuel efficiency, stopping power, and reduce its stopping distance. However, it\'s important to note that installing these parts can void your car\'s warranty and may not be legal in your area. Therefore, it\'s important to do your research and consult with experts before making any modifications to your car.
